World History from 1500. Wednesday, January 30, 2013. Posted by Gregory M. Miller. I Slavery and Racism. A The Market in Labor- the demand for labor was so great in the Americas that a variety of ways were attempted to fill it. 1 Slavery- term of servitude is for the life of the enslaved. With the creation of racism, this is changed to a condition that is inherited by the offspring of slaves- which had not been the case before. World History from 1500. Wednesday, April 17, 2013. Rise and Fall of the Oil-agarchy. I Oil and Gas in the United States. A Oil and Gas in the Midwest. 1 Quaker State- the discovery of oil created a great industrial boom in western Pennsylvania. B) Oil used for a variety of purposes; lubricate the machines that were becoming more common, but also for oil lamps (replacing whale blubber), for “medicinal” purposes, and in the growing chemical industry. World History from 1500. Wednesday, April 3, 2013. War, and Peace, and? I Total War and Total Carnage. B Casualties—37 million dead or wounded, including both military and civilians. 1 France—1.4 million military deaths, 300,000 civilians. 1 in 5 men of military service age killed; 4,266,000 military wounded. 2 Great Britain and Ireland—885,000 military dead, 109,000 civilian, 1.66 million military wounded. 3 United States—116,708 military dead, 757 civilians, 205,690 wounded. 4 Protectorates—a spe...
